How much infrastructure does the world need?

The latest episode of Macro Bytes explores the staggering $64 trillion global infrastructure challenge, from roads and energy grids to climate resilience and digital connectivity, urging listeners to consider not just how we build the future, but whether we can afford not to.

“Infrastructure is one of the foundations on which economies are built ... critical not just to daily life, but to the functioning of the economy, businesses, financial markets.”

In the latest episode of Macro Bytes, the economics and politics podcast from Aberdeen, Senior Emerging Markets Economist and main author of the recent Global Macro Research report, How large are global infrastructure needs?, Robert Gilhooly, and Head of Concession Infrastructure Sameer Amin join Host Paul Diggle to discuss:

  • The role of infrastructure in the economy
  • Why future infrastructure needs are so high
  • Whether it can all get funded and built – and how
